Étude des processus chimio-hydro-mécaniques dans un massif rocheux fracturé perturbé par une exploitation minière :

Abstract: This study on the chemical, hydraulic and mechanical processes and their coupling, was conducted at the Bouchard-Hébert Mine, located in the Abitibi Mining District in Québec, Canada. In this mine environment, the acidic water migrating from the old mine workings to the new ones, in combination with the perturbed geomechanical stress field caused by the excavations, affect the rock mass permeability.
